Output ecbf0b3bbc4128c76b57d9f6cb2f875a85e327c3d7e72a96b11da6e403996d42:4

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 875a7857d7bf43889b5c7799216aacd37135a53b OP_EQUAL
address
3E2hXQuPEfW1j7LNb2WiLZZKZ8hZnu4wA6
transaction
ecbf0b3bbc4128c76b57d9f6cb2f875a85e327c3d7e72a96b11da6e403996d42
spent
true